About- Huntsville, Alabama

Located in northern Alabama’s Appalachian region, the city of Huntsville spreads across Madison, Limestone, and Morgan counties. It’s the seat of Madison County. The community was established in the 1800s as Twickenham. It was incorporated in 1811 and received its name from John Hunt, a Revolutionary War veteran. As mentioned by the USCB, 225.17 square miles is the total area covered by Huntsville. The city’s population was recorded as 215,006 by the 2020 census. This made Huntsville Alabama’s most populous city.


Some extremely popular tourist attractions in Huntsville include Huntsville Botanical Garden, Big Spring International Park, Burritt on the Mountain, Monte Sano State Park, Madison County Nature Trail, and U.S. Space & Rocket Center.

FAQ's

  • How do I know if a tree requires professional attention in Huntsville, Alabama?

    Many tree problems are not immediately visible to homeowners. Dead branches, thinning canopies, fungal growth, leaning trunks, bark damage, and exposed roots can indicate health or structural concerns. A professional assessment can identify hidden risks before they lead to property damage, personal injury, or complete tree failure.

  • Is tree removal always necessary when a tree looks unhealthy in Huntsville, Alabama?

    Not necessarily. Many trees can be preserved through pruning, disease treatment, soil improvements, or structural support systems. Homeowners often assume removal is the only option, but a professional evaluation can determine whether the tree can be safely restored or if removal is truly necessary.

  • What are the most common misconceptions about tree trimming in Huntsville, Alabama?

    One common misconception is that removing large portions of a tree automatically improves its health. Excessive pruning can actually weaken a tree and increase stress. Another misconception is that all trimming methods are beneficial, when improper pruning techniques may create long-term structural and health problems.

  • How often should trees be professionally inspected in Huntsville, Alabama?

    Most mature trees benefit from regular inspections, especially after storms or periods of extreme weather. Annual evaluations help identify disease, pest infestations, structural weaknesses, and growth issues before they become serious. Preventive inspections often reduce the likelihood of costly emergency tree services later.

  • Why is removing dead branches important in Huntsville, Alabama?

    Dead branches pose safety risks because they can fall unexpectedly during storms, high winds, or even calm conditions. They may also attract insects and disease that can spread to healthy portions of the tree. Removing deadwood improves safety while supporting the tree's overall health and appearance.

  • How can professional tree services help prevent storm damage in Huntsville, Alabama?

    Strategic pruning, canopy balancing, dead branch removal, and structural evaluations help reduce vulnerabilities before severe weather arrives. Preventive maintenance can significantly lower the risk of falling limbs and tree failures, helping protect homes, vehicles, power lines, and surrounding structures during storms.

  • What hidden benefits come from routine tree maintenance in Huntsville, Alabama?

    Beyond safety improvements, routine maintenance can enhance curb appeal, improve sunlight penetration, encourage healthy growth, reduce disease risks, and extend tree lifespan. Well-maintained trees often contribute positively to property value and create a more attractive and functional outdoor environment.

  • How do I know if a tree became dangerous after a storm in Huntsville, Alabama?

    Storm damage is not always obvious. Cracked limbs, split trunks, hanging branches, root movement, and sudden leaning can indicate structural instability. Even trees that appear normal may have internal damage. A professional inspection helps determine whether immediate action is necessary to prevent future hazards.

  • Why should homeowners avoid DIY tree removal in Huntsville, Alabama?

    Tree removal involves significant risks, including falling limbs, unstable trunks, hidden decay, and nearby obstacles such as homes and utility lines. Professional crews use specialized equipment and safety procedures to manage these hazards. Attempting large removals without proper training can lead to serious injuries and property damage.

  • Can tree roots damage foundations and driveways in Huntsville, Alabama?

    While roots can contribute to certain issues, they are often blamed for problems caused by soil movement or pre-existing structural weaknesses. Professional evaluations help determine whether roots are creating actual concerns. Understanding the cause of the problem prevents unnecessary tree removal and costly mistakes.
